Package: qdbus
Version: 4:5.15.2-4
Severity: serious
Justification: unupgradable
The new qdbus arch:all package is no longer Multi-Arch:foreign,
making it uninstallable on, for example, an amd64 system which
has an i386 package with Depends: qdbus installed.
Given qdbus 4:4.8.7+dfsg-20
